Suburban mosques in Illinois are preaching carpools, recycling and reduced meat consumption this month as part of a Green Ramadan campaign launched by the Council of Islamic Organizations of Greater Chicago. According to the Daily Herald, the Council includes 50 mosques with 40,000 members. Five mosques have officially signed on, including the first solar mosque […]

Qatar, one of the largest polymer-producing countries in the Middle East region has new ambitions for recycling its plastic waste. Qatar University has paired up with The University of Sheffield, UK, to launch a new centre for the production of environmentally-friendly materials for local industries.
